VSU names Darryl Jacobs Head Men's Basketball Coach
April 4, 2011
Virginia State University has named Darryl Jacobs as the new
head coach of the men’s basketball program on April 4th.
Darryl Jacobs will be the 19th Head Men’s Basketball Coach
at Virginia State University. Jacobs comes to Virginia State
University after spending the last five years at Clark Atlanta
University as the Head Men's Basketball Coach.
During his tenure at Clark Atlanta University, Jacobs led the
program to its first winning season in 10 years during the
2007-2008 season. That same season he also led the program to the
semi-final round of the conference tournament.
During the 2008-2009 season, Jacobs led the program to its second
consecutive winning season in 12 years. Clark Atlanta also won its
first SIAC conference championship in 14 years under Coach
Jacobs’ leadership during the 2009-2010 season. Clark Atlanta
also advanced to the NCAA Division II Regional Tournament as the #5
seed. Prior to the 2010-2011 Clark Atlanta was ranked #25
nationally. Clark Atlanta finished the past 2010-2011 season with a
22-9 record overall and made it to the SIAC championship for the
second season in a row. Clark Atlanta again advanced to the NCAA
Division II Regional Tournament.
Prior to his arrival at Clark Atlanta, Jacobs was an assistant
coach at the University of Delaware for the 2005-2006 basketball
season. From 2000-2005, Jacobs served as the Head Men’s
Basketball Coach at Felician College. Jacobs began his coaching
career at his alma mater, William Penn University, serving as an
assistant.

Coach Jacobs is a member of the Black Coaches Association and the
National Association of Basketball Coaches. Jacobs is a 1988
graduate of William Penn University with a Bachelor of Arts degree
in Business Finance/Accounting.
